One of the main reasons why wood is regarded as a sustainable building material is its renewability. Wood comes from trees, which are a renewable resource that can be replanted and harvested again. As long as forests are managed responsibly, trees can be continually grown and harvested, making wood a truly sustainable option for construction. In contrast, materials like concrete and steel are not renewable resources and require a significant amount of energy to produce, further depleting finite resources.

Additionally, the production of wood as a building material has a lower environmental impact compared to other materials. The manufacturing process for wood products requires less energy and emits fewer greenhouse gases than the production of concrete or steel. Wood also has a lower embodied energy, which refers to the energy consumed throughout the entire life cycle of a material, from extraction to production to disposal. By choosing wood as a building material, construction projects can significantly reduce their overall environmental footprint.

Wood also has the ability to sequester carbon, making it a valuable ally in the fight against climate change. Trees absorb carbon dioxide from the atmosphere during photosynthesis and store it in their tissues. When trees are harvested for wood products, the carbon remains stored in the wood, preventing it from being released back into the atmosphere. This carbon sequestration effect makes wood a carbon-neutral building material, as long as new trees are planted to replace those that are harvested. By choosing wood over materials that emit more greenhouse gases, construction projects can help mitigate the impacts of global warming.

In addition to its environmental benefits, wood also offers unique advantages as a building material. Wood is a lightweight but strong material, making it ideal for a variety of construction applications. Wood’s natural insulating properties can help reduce energy consumption in buildings, leading to lower heating and cooling costs. Wood is also versatile and can be easily modified and customized to meet specific design requirements. With advancements in engineered wood products like cross-laminated timber (CLT) and glue-laminated timber (glulam), wood can now be used in larger and taller buildings, expanding its potential as a sustainable building material.

Despite its many advantages, wood as a building material does have some limitations that need to be considered. Wood is susceptible to moisture, pests, and fire, which can affect its durability and longevity if not properly treated and maintained. However, these challenges can be overcome through proper design, construction, and maintenance practices. With the use of preservatives, fire retardants, and other protective treatments, wood can be made more resilient and durable, ensuring its longevity in construction projects.
